Hair Trend: Mikado

Mar 10, 2015

Mikado has belonged to the most trendy haircuts for a few seasons. And this season it is the same. There are many ways how to wear mikado. You can try different length of right and left side or longer front side and shorter back side or vice versa.

Stacked Bob Haircut

This really is another great haircut styles for thin hair. Inside a stacked bob haircut, the hair at the back near the crown is cut so using layering, they look stacked. The leading section can be styled into bangs. This haircut style adds great volume for your hair, and makes them look fuller.

Inverted bob and angled bob

Inverted bob hairstyles are the most stylish and elegant. It is cut in a manner that hairs are stacked in the back adding volume and texture in the crown. Angled bob hairstyles add drama, flair and class to the personality of the wearer. Hair is evenly cut at a slight angle with hairs slightly longer at the front. It is a versatile cut that is easy to wear and maintain.
